M5 Ultra Studio pricing is wonderfully broken: 2-3x DGX Spark value for local AI
SumitGup · x · 2026-08-26
The new M5 Ultra Studios' MSRP has completely upended consumer AI system economics, measured as (model-hosting memory × memory speed) / system cost.
Memory size and speed per dollar is 2-3x+ that of DGX Spark and Strix Halo, and these machines will likely resell at 1.5x MSRP quickly. Competing systems won't get cheaper, so Studios will price up toward market value, much like M5 laptops did. Plenty is debatable about which hardware fits you, but the initial economics are "quite wonderfully broken."
